Gesso (prononciation italienne: [ˈdʒɛsso]; "craie", du latin: gypse, du grec: γύψος) est un mélange de peinture blanche composé d'un liant mélangé à de la craie, du gypse, un pigment ou toute combinaison de ceux-ci. Il est utilisé dans les œuvres d'art comme préparation pour un certain nombre de substrats tels que les panneaux de bois, la toile et la sculpture comme base pour la peinture et d'autres matériaux appliqués dessus.
